WebHow to Get a Mt. Whitney Permit? On the Mount Whitney Trail between May 1 and November 1 the Inyo National Forest only allows 160 people, 100 day-hikers and 60 backpackers, with a maximum of 15 people per group on the trail per day.. Permits are required for anyone within what the Inyo National Forest considers the Mount Whitney … Web20 feb. 2024 · Permits are required year-round for all the agencies involved. There is a nominal fee for the permit, generally $5-10 per reservation plus $5 per person. Some charge an additional $15 if you exit Mt. Whitney via Whitney Portal. WebA per person recreation fee is charged for your group when reserving a wilderness permit for entry on Sierra National Forest trails. The recreation fees are used to finance the on-the-ground wilderness programs in Sierra National Forest. A $5.00 per person recreation fee is charged for all areas aside from those permits exiting at Mt. Whitney.
